What is a runner control valve?
The intake manifold runner control is an engine management component that is found on newer intake manifold designs. It is usually a motorized or vacuum actuated unit attached to the intake manifold, that controls the opening and closing of butterfly valves inside of the intake manifold runners.
What is the intake manifold tuning valve?
The intake manifold tuning valve comes with many possible purposes to help the engine in both performance and drivability. It regulates the pressure between intake plenums, or redirect intake air to separate set of intake runners (or combination) to change the flow and possibly the performance of the engine.

What causes P2004 code?
Code P2004 is typically caused by one of the following: A failed IMRC actuator. A problem with the intake manifold or linkage. Wiring issues.
Can you use brake cleaner on intake manifold?
You can use NON-CHLORINATED Brake Cleaner. The reason they say you’re not supposed use Brake Cleaner to clean a throttle body at all is because it’s highly combustible. It will also damage any plastic & rubber components it touches.
Can you clean intake manifold without removing?
Some engines require removing the intake manifold every 50K miles to clean-out the carbon build-up. Without removing the intake manifold, perhaps the best you can do is spray something like Seafoam into the throttle body.

Does anything dissolve carbon?
Is carbon soluble in anything? Carbon the element does not dissolve in any acid. The only allotrope of carbon that has some solubility in organic solvents are the fullerenes or buckyballs.
Does carb cleaner dissolve carbon?
RE: Cleaning carbon deposits, recommended cleaners Well, of course nothing (but nothing) dissolves carbon. However, the chemicals you’ve suggested (carb cleaner, thinners) will do a good job dissolving gum and resinous stuff that holds the deposit together.
